Position Summary

The Assistant Director for Recruitment, Selection, and Training leads initiatives that support the recruitment, selection, training, and development of student leaders, including Resident Assistants, graduate assistants, and fulltime live-in staff. This includes chairing committees, guiding equal opportunity recruitment strategies, coordinating selection processes, and directing training programs that prepare students and staff for success in their roles and professional careers. The position collaborates closely with partners across the department, division, and university and provides supervision for 1–2 graduate assistants.

Characteristic Duties And Responsibilities

  • Serves as a member of the Residence Education Leadership Team, contributing strategies that connect residential life with student learning, engagement and success.
  • Supervises graduate students and/or interns, providing guidance, coaching, and ongoing support. Assists and advises graduate students in setting and attaining personal goals and objectives
  • Integrates the residential curriculum into onboarding and training efforts, developing learning outcomes and assessment strategies that advance educational goals. Reviews recruitment and training practices to ensure alignment with equity and inclusion priorities.
  • Identifies and supports training and development opportunities, collaborating with campus partners and university stakeholders to create comprehensive learning experiences and ensure recruitment and training efforts align with institutional student success and engagement priorities.
  • Leads search committees responsible for recruiting, selecting, onboarding, and training live-in student leaders, graduate assistants, and fulltime staff, serving as the primary coordinator for these activities.
  • Updates unit position and selection of materials to reflect the developmental and educational impact of staff on student development. Develops and implements procedures and relevant policies, manuals, guides, reports, spreadsheets, and communications for candidates, staff, and partners.
  • Facilitate connections with the student experience record program to validate student learning and leadership competencies developed within the student leader and student employment positions in Residence Education
  • Supports supervisors in guiding student staff performance including investigations, coaching conversations and disciplinary outcomes using development-focused approaches that reinforce learning and accountability.
  • Represents Residence Education in departmental and divisional training and onboarding spaces emphasizing the role of student leaders as a high impact learning experience.
  • Chairs the training absence excusal process.
  • Handles sensitive information with discretion and manages confidential matters appropriately.
  • Participates in department and university committees, special projects and programs.
  • Performs ongoing administrative tasks such as email management, record maintenance, file audits, and documentation.

Minimum Requirements

Knowledge equivalent to that which normally would be acquired by completing one or two years of post-bachelor degree work, such as a Masters in Administration, Higher Education, Student Affairs or Education; one to three years of related and progressively more responsible or expansive work experience in administration, program development and personnel development and training; or an equivalent combination of education and experience.

Desired Qualifications

Three to five years of experience as a residence hall director in a college/university, or experience in residence life administration with significant leadership and supervisory experience. Strong project management skills and excellent writing and oral communication skills, including the ability to flex communication style to multiple cultural environments and social identities. The ability to communicate with all levels within a department or organization, university partners, and successfully work as a part of a team. Experiences integrating residential curriculum into staff training and developments. Experience developing learning outcomes and assessments for training and development programs. Strong skills in computer use, data management, web site management, and report-generation. Analytical and critical thinking skills. The ability to maintain confidentiality and work with sensitive information. Is able to work in an environment that involves conflict management, variable hours, and occasional weekend activities.
